About Nakano Kouichi Kanshuu - Keirin Ou (japan)
Nakano Kouichi Kanshuu: Keirin Ou came out for the Super Nintendo Entertainment System in 1994, a time when sports simulations were finding a solid footing on the console. It was published by VAP, a company better known for music and video, which made its foray into gaming a point of curiosity. This title sits among other niche Japanese sports games from that era, games that often never left their home country.
You control a keirin racer, a cyclist on a banked track, with the main objective being to win multi-stage races. The gameplay involves managing your stamina bar while drafting behind other riders to conserve energy, then timing a final sprint to burst ahead before the finish line. You must also navigate the pack, using a shoulder charge to physically push rivals out of your way and create openings. The races are fast and demanding, requiring careful pacing and aggressive positioning to succeed. It feels like a tense, tactical battle fought at high speed on two wheels.
